Content Services Platforms Market size was valued at USD 71.39 billion in 2023 and is poised to grow from USD 83.45 billion in 2024 to USD 291.05 billion by 2032, growing at a CAGR of 16.9% during the forecast period (2025-2032).
The global market for content services platforms is poised for significant growth in the coming years as businesses increasingly undergo digital transformation. The rising adoption of cloud technologies is expected to bolster market expansion, driven by the popularity of remote work and the demand for collaboration tools. As organizations seek to enhance operational efficiency and user experience, new opportunities for providers will emerge, particularly with the rising utilization of big data and advanced analytics. Moreover, the advent of mobile and AI-powered platforms may offer competitive differentiation. However, challenges such as integration complexity, data privacy concerns, resistance to change, and vendor lock-in are likely to temper demand as the market evolves through 2032.

Content Services Platforms Market Segments Analysis
Global Content Services Platforms Market is segmented by Component, Enterprise Size, Deployment Type, Business Function, Vertical and region. Based on Component, the market is segmented into Solutions and Services. Based on Enterprise Size, the market is segmented into Large Enterprises and Small & Medium Enterprises (SMEs). Based on Deployment Type, the market is segmented into On-premises and Cloud. Based on Business Function, the market is segmented into Human Resource, Sales and Marketing, Accounting and Legal and Procurement and Supply Chain Management. Based on Vertical, the market is segmented into Banking, Financial Services, and Insurance (BFSI), Healthcare, IT & Telecom, Government, Retail & Consumer Goods, Education and Manufacturing. Based on region, the market is segmented into North America, Europe, Asia Pacific, Latin America and Middle East & Africa.
Driver of the Content Services Platforms Market
The increasing trend of remote work worldwide is expected to drive the demand for team collaboration platforms significantly. Content services platforms facilitate effortless content sharing, version control, and real-time collaborative features, which in turn boost employee productivity and efficiency, even when working remotely. This growing reliance on such platforms highlights their importance in maintaining effective communication and workflow among team members, thereby positively influencing the overall outlook of the global content services platforms market. As organizations adapt to hybrid work environments, the need for robust content management solutions will likely continue to rise, further enhancing market growth.
Restraints in the Content Services Platforms Market
Although content services platforms provide strong security measures to protect user data, the increasing threat of cyberattacks and data breaches brings to light serious concerns about the safeguarding of sensitive information hosted on these systems. Organizations that manage sensitive data may be reluctant to adopt content services platforms due to the potential risks associated with data security and privacy. This hesitation can affect their long-term decision-making, as companies prioritize the protection of their critical information in an environment where data vulnerabilities are becoming more pronounced. Consequently, these apprehensions may act as a restraint on the overall growth of the content services platforms market.
Market Trends of the Content Services Platforms Market
The Content Services Platforms market is increasingly shaped by the integration of Artificial Intelligence, which is becoming a pivotal trend among providers. By leveraging AI technologies, such as automated tagging, content categorization, and predictive analytics, companies can significantly enhance their offerings and streamline content management processes. This trend not only elevates operational efficiency but also enables businesses to deliver personalized experiences and insights, meeting the evolving demands of users. As organizations gear up to harness AI's potential, those that prioritize these advanced features will likely gain a competitive edge, ultimately redefining the content landscape and broadening market opportunities.
